
Carbon Fibre Grand Challenge Launches Phase III
Alberta Innovates is announcing the start of Phase III of the Carbon Fibre Grand Challenge (CFGC). Up to $20 million will be available to selected teams in Phase III as they work to successfully demonstrate that they can produce pre-commercial amounts of carbon fibre from Alberta bitumen.

Alberta improves bone care through digital health research
Alberta Innovates and Alberta Health Services are announcing eight projects from the Partnership for Research and Innovation in the Health System – Digital Health (PRIHS) program. Eight researchers from the University of Alberta and University of Calgary will share $9.5 million in funding for digital health projects that will provide promising solutions to priority health system challenges.


$20 million in Hydrogen Funding Awarded by the Hydrogen Centre of Excellence
The Alberta Hydrogen Centre of Excellence (HCOE) is awarding $20M to 18 successful projects to advance innovations in hydrogen through its first funding competition.

Alberta Innovates Forms Strategic Partnership
There are nearly 500,000 health-related digital tools to supplement individual health and wellness, but customers do not know they exist. With so many health and well-being solutions on the market, many people face the overwhelming task of deciding what will meet their personalized needs and help improve their wellness. Alberta Blue Cross and Alberta Innovates are partnering to connect people with innovative digital health solutions to support the prevention and management of chronic disease and mental health, two of the largest contributors to the rising cost of benefit plans.

Learn how Blindman Brewing innovates
Blindman Brewing is an innovative craft brewer that is demonstrating how breweries can make an impact on CO2 capture and utilization while lowering their cost of production.
